Climate & Weather
Saint-Joachim has a cool climate with an average annual temperature of 37°F. Winters average 7°F in January while summers reach 63°F in July. The area gets 240 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 52.7 inches, including 23.6 inches of snow.

What is the population of Saint-Joachim?
Saint-Joachim has a population of 1,427 residents and is located in Quebec. The population density is 87 people per square mile, spread across 16.3 square miles. The median age of residents is 50.8 years, which is older than the national median of 38.9 years. The population is 48.6% female and 51.1% male.
